For proper drying performance:
The location
must provide:
C/Protection
from weather
and water:
Do not
store or use dryer
where
it will be exposed
to
water
and weather.
)/Room
temperature
above 45°F:
If room
temperature
is below
45"F, automatic
cycles may
not shut off.
/Sturdy
floor
to support
dryer weight
of
120 pounds.
(/Level
floor:
Maximum
slope under
entire
dryer
should
not be more than
1 inch. (If slope is
greater
than
1 inch, install
Extended
Dryer
Feet
Kit, Part No. 279810.)
Clothes
may not tumble
properly
and automatic
sensor cycles may not
operate
correctly
if dryer
is not level.
It is your responsibility to:
(/Observe
all governing
codes and ordinances.
/Check
code requirements:
Some codes limit or
do not permit
installation
of clothes
dryers
in
garages,
closets,
mobile
homes
or sleeping
quarters.
Contact
your
local building
inspector.
/Comply
with
the installation
specifications
and
dimensions.
(/Consider
spacing
requirements
for companion
appliances.
)/Make
sure you have everything
necessary
for proper
installation.
L/Properly
install
dryer.
)/Contact
a qualified
installer
to insure that the
electrical
and gas installations
meet all national
and
local codes and ordinances.
L/Exhaust
dryer to outdoors:
Dryer
must be
exhausted
outdoors
to prevent
exposure
to harmful
substances
in the gas fuel.
This installation
must also conform
with
the
American
National
Standard,
National
Fuel Gas Code
ANSI 2223.1
-
latest edition*,
and all local codes
and ordinances.
